Guys/Ladies,

I'm in the process of upgrading my 03 Solara SLE-6 suspension & I would like to know if anyone here can recommend a good website that carries TRD Front Strut Bar(Tri-Mount Type), TRD Rear Sway Bar & Whiteline Front Sway bar?

For the trd parts, just pm Reggie, username NVDIS1, pretty much everyone got their rsb and fstb from him including myself. He works at a dealership in St. Louis.

For the Whiteline, I think the site is whiteline.com.au but you'd need to check with someone who's actually ordered from there. They're based in Australia.
